In Wine 1000 Brickell Plaza #3905 December 7, 2019 Property Site: 1000 Brickell Plaza #3905 Miami, FL 33131 $4,300, 1 bed, 2.00 bath, 1,107 SF, MLS# A10778667 Newest luxury…